“We help the music industry by using our experience to help them in their day to day lives,” says Artist Relations founder Stephen Lockyer.

The London-based company has been supporting star names in music, film and sport for more than two decades, offering a range of services encompassing personal assistance and home management.

Artists need people who ultimately know what they’re doing, people who have their interests at heart and people who can deliver,” Lockyer says, summing up his mission statement. “The clients we have now have been with us for years and years.

The company works with clients who live in or are visiting the UK, which makes it an ideal fit for touring musicians during busy promo campaigns. Artist Relations offers a flexible range of personal assistance staff and home management, for anything from a few hours a week to a full-time basis. Its staff are well-versed in working with high profile individuals across the entertainment sector. Recent years have also seen the firm expand its client base to include private families and successful entrepreneurs.

Lockyer cites a recent case study to illustrate what Artist Relations can do.

“The last time we had an artist here for several weeks on tour and they hadn’t been to London for six years,” he explains. “They didn’t know what to do or where to go. In the weeks before they arrived, we were able to show their management where they should go and what they should do, and then when they were here they had our support to make sure that artist had a perfect stay.”

“What’s really important,” he adds, “is that we listen to what is needed. Every single person we work with is different. So, we mould everything to that person and what it is that they need.”

Artist Relations can provide skilled professional staff across a range of areas, all of which is aimed at offering a bespoke, convenient lifestyle service. The company can source personnel for a special event and part-time or long-term support for clients’ households, including housekeepers, personal assistants, chefs, drivers and house managers.

Its comprehensive personal assistant services – delivered without the need for costly agency fees – include handling all private and household administrative matters, managing hotel and travel arrangements, securing restaurant and entertainment reservations and overseeing personal ground transportation and security requirements.
